Discover Ludwig"if not settled" is a correct and usable phrase in written English.
It can be used in a sentence to express a condition or situation that must be resolved or taken care of. Example: "If not settled soon, the dispute between the two companies could escalate into a costly legal battle." In this sentence, "if not settled" implies that if the dispute is not resolved or settled in the near future, it will result in a negative consequence (escalating into a costly legal battle).
